EPS 100 is a type of expanded polystyrene foam that is manufactured by expanding polystyrene beads and molding them into a closed-cell foam This process results in a lightweight material that exhibits exceptional insulation properties When it comes to selecting the right thickness for insulation purposes, 12 cm is a common choice that provides an optimal balance between thermal performance and cost-efficiency The thickness of 12 cm allows for sufficient insulation against heat loss or gain, making it suitable for various building applications.

One of the key benefits of EPS 100 12 cm insulation is its high thermal resistance The material has a low thermal conductivity, which means it can effectively reduce heat transfer through walls, roofs, and floors By using EPS 100 12 cm insulation, builders and homeowners can create a comfortable indoor environment and lower their energy bills by reducing the need for heating and cooling systems Additionally, the insulation is durable and long-lasting, providing reliable thermal protection for years to come.

In addition to its thermal and weight advantages, EPS 100 12 cm insulation is also moisture-resistant The closed-cell structure of EPS foam prevents water from seeping into the material, making it ideal for areas with high humidity levels or exposure to moisture This moisture resistance helps maintain the integrity of the insulation and prevents the growth of mold and mildew, which can pose health risks to occupants.

Furthermore, EPS 100 12 cm insulation is highly versatile and can be used in various applications Whether it is for insulating walls, roofs, floors, or foundations, EPS 100 12 cm can provide effective thermal protection The material can be easily cut and shaped to fit specific dimensions, allowing for custom installations that ensure maximum coverage and energy efficiency Additionally, EPS foam is compatible with a wide range of building materials, making it a flexible option for construction projects of all sizes.
